Image:JCV.jpg John Calwile Vinestreet is the Vice President of Artists and Repertoire Development, NuTowne Records/TYAD MUSIC GROUP, headquartered in Glendale California. NuTowne Records is the corporate label of TYAD Music Group. Born in Laurens, South Carolina, John Calwile Vinestreet has been singing and performing since age seven. He studied music through all of his school years and received classical training at Newberry College as a Vocal Performance major with an emphasis in Musical Theatre.

John appeared as a Featured Extra in the 2001 Paramount Pictures release We Were Soldiers with Mel Gibson and Samuel Elliott. John opened the 1986 Holiday Bowl in San Diego were he performed the National Anthem for some 57,000 people in attendance. Mr. Vinestreet is also a vocal performance instructor at the prestigious Hollywood Pop Academy, located in the world renown Kodak Theatre at Hollywood and Highland in Hollywood California.
